extend işleci
Hesaplanmış sütunlar oluşturur ve bunları sonuç kümesine ekler.
Syntax
T| extend
[ColumnName | (
ColumnName[,
...])
=
] İfade [,
...]
Söz dizimi kuralları hakkında daha fazla bilgi edinin.
Parametreler
Ad | Tür | Gerekli | Açıklama |
---|---|---|---|
T | string |
✔️ | Genişletecek tablosal giriş. |
Columnname | string |
Eklenecek veya güncelleştirilecek sütunun adı. | |
Expression | string |
✔️ | Giriş üzerinde gerçekleştirilecek hesaplama. |
- ColumnName atlanırsa, İfade'nin çıkış sütun adı otomatik olarak oluşturulur.
- İfade birden fazla sütun döndürürse, sütun adlarının listesi parantez içinde belirtilebilir. Ardından , İfadenin çıkış sütunlarına belirtilen adlar verilir. Sütun adlarının listesi belirtilmezse, tüm İfadenin oluşturulan adlara sahip çıkış sütunları çıkışa eklenir.
Döndürülenler
Giriş tablolu sonuç kümesinin bir kopyası, örneğin:
- Girişte zaten var olan tarafından
extend
belirtilen sütun adları kaldırılır ve yeni hesaplanmış değerleri olarak eklenir. - Girişte bulunmayan tarafından belirtilen
extend
sütun adları yeni hesaplanmış değerleri olarak eklenir.
Not
extend
işleci giriş sonuç kümesine dizin içermeyen yeni bir sütun ekler. Çoğu durumda, yeni sütun dizini olan mevcut bir tablo sütunuyla tam olarak aynı olacak şekilde ayarlanırsa Kusto otomatik olarak mevcut dizini kullanabilir. Ancak bazı karmaşık senaryolarda bu yayma işlemi yapılmaz. Böyle durumlarda, amaç bir sütunu yeniden adlandırmaksa, bunun yerine işleciniproject-rename
kullanın.
Örnek
StormEvents
| project EndTime, StartTime
| extend Duration = EndTime - StartTime
Aşağıdaki tabloda yalnızca ilk 10 sonuç gösterilmektedir. Çıkışın tamamını görmek için sorguyu çalıştırın.
EndTime | StartTime | Süre |
---|---|---|
2007-01-01T00:00:00Z | 2007-01-01T00:00:00Z | 00:00:00 |
2007-01-01T00:25:00Z | 2007-01-01T00:25:00Z | 00:00:00 |
2007-01-01T02:24:00Z | 2007-01-01T02:24:00Z | 00:00:00 |
2007-01-01T03:45:00Z | 2007-01-01T03:45:00Z | 00:00:00 |
2007-01-01T04:35:00Z | 2007-01-01T04:35:00Z | 00:00:00 |
2007-01-01T04:37:00Z | 2007-01-01T03:37:00Z | 01:00:00 |
2007-01-01T05:00:00Z | 2007-01-01T00:00:00Z | 05:00:00 |
2007-01-01T05:00:00Z | 2007-01-01T00:00:00Z | 05:00:00 |
2007-01-01T06:00:00Z | 2007-01-01T00:00:00Z | 06:00:00 |
2007-01-01T06:00:00Z | 2007-01-01T00:00:00Z | 06:00:00 |
İlgili içerik
- Birden çok sütun döndürmek için series_stats kullanma
Geri Bildirim
https://aka.ms/ContentUserFeedback.
Çok yakında: 2024 boyunca, içerik için geri bildirim mekanizması olarak GitHub Sorunları’nı kullanımdan kaldıracak ve yeni bir geri bildirim sistemiyle değiştireceğiz. Daha fazla bilgi için bkz.Gönderin ve geri bildirimi görüntüleyin